Most movie “reviews” tell you if a film is good.
That’s not the question we care about.
Screen or Stream is about something different:
is it worth leaving your house for?
We assign “experience scores” based on theater value—not critic quality.
High score → built for the big screen (sound, visuals, scale, immersion)
Low score → could be a solid movie, but better watched at home
It’s not about how good it is. It’s about where it works best.
